Systematic name | YML062C |
Gene name | MFT1 |
Aliases | MFT52 |
Feature type | ORF, Verified |
Coordinates | Chr XIII:148683..147505 |
Primary SGDID | S000004527 |
Description of YML062C: Subunit of the THO complex, which is a nuclear complex comprised of Hpr1p, Mft1p, Rlr1p, and Thp2p, that is involved in transcription elongation and mitotic recombination; involved in telomere maintenance[1][2][3][4]
